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Complete guide to Dobbiaco Toblach

Things to do in Dobbiaco Toblach

Discover the best of Dobbiaco Toblach —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Dobbiaco Toblach trip today.

  • Must visit

Gustav Mahler Composer's Cabin

Composer's small hut and exhibition site linked to Gustav Mahler's summers in Toblach; essential for music lovers and cultural visitors.

  • Recommended

Bellum Aquilarum Exhibition

Museum in the former Grand Hotel covering Dolomite front history with artifacts and context on the First World War in the region.

  • Recommended

Three Peaks Visitor Center

Nature and visitor exhibition introducing the Three Peaks area, local wildlife, geology, and protected landscapes in clear displays.

Euro (€)

Moderate for the Dolomites: hotels cost more in peak season, but dining and local transit are similar to other Alpine resort towns.

Average meal costs

Budget
€10-15 for pizza, sandwiches, or a simple lunch.
Mid-range
€20-35 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€55+ per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
€1.50-3 for espresso or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is often included. Round up or leave 5-10% at restaurants for good service. Round up taxi fares. Small change is fine in cafes.
